FURTHER INFORMATION

The Women’s Future Leaders Program is an inspirational development experience for all women teachers and especially those considering a future in leadership.

Delivered part-time over four months, this practical, applied learning program is designed to help enable the transition of teaching staff into confident, capable and motivated future leaders. Additionally, and importantly, the program provides an opportunity for women to candidly explore their career aspirations, opportunities and challenges in a safe and supportive environment.

Ultimately the course focuses on inspiring and engaging today’s teachers to consider their role in shaping the future of Australian schools whilst simultaneously building their awareness, confidence, insight and interpersonal skills.​

TYPICAL
PARTICIPANT PROFILE

The Women’s Future Leaders Program is an entry level leadership and interpersonal awareness program suitable for all teaching staff and especially those aspiring to future leadership roles. The program is designed to help teachers to critically reflect on their own practice and build their leadership capabilities in preparation for future advancement.​

IMMUNITY TO CHANGE PROJECT 

The ICP is an outcome-driven activity that runs throughout the program and is focused on enhancing the participant’s impact within their school context. At the conclusion of the program, participants provide feedback to the cohort on their project and key learnings.

ON-DEMAND LEARNING CONTENT

On-demand learning content, pertinent to each module, is accessible via the online learning management system (LMS) allowing participants to engage with it at any time from any device. Content includes high quality video tutorials, ‘best practice’ leadership literature, experiential activities and reflective tasks. Throughout the program, participants are also free to connect with each other 24/7 via the LMS and discuss ‘top of mind’ issues.

PEER COACHING SESSIONS

Through peer coaching, participants will practice how to effectively deliver feedback and have meaningful, outcome-driven coaching and mentoring conversations. Additionally, these sessions often lead to a deeper connection between peers and a better understanding and appreciation of each other’s challenges.

INTERACTIVE ONLINE WORKSHOPS

Focused on rich discussion and debate, the interactive online workshops enable participants to share their experiences and contextualise their learning within real world situations. Working collaboratively to overcome challenges also helps to build professional relationships and creates greater commitment to learning outcomes.
